Javelin Lead Systems Engineer
Orlando, Florida
Orlando, Florida
Job Responsibilities
Description:
You will be a Lead Systems Engineer (LdSE) at Lockheed Martin, responsible for providing oversight of the Javelin program's systems engineering team and day-to-day interface with Chief Engineers, Program Managers, Technical Leads, Suppliers, and Customers. Our team is dedicated to delivering technical excellence and mission success, and you will play a key role in leading a team of engineers of multiple disciplines to provide technical excellence and mission success.
What You Will Be Doing
As a Lead Systems Engineer, you will be responsible for:
• Providing oversight of the program's systems engineering team and day-to-day interface with Chief Engineers, Program Managers, Technical Leads, Suppliers, and Customers
• Supporting Production and Development efforts, including system trades to requirements and compliance, implementation, integration, and verification
• Transitioning to production and design upgrades required for intended applications
• Championing opportunities to incorporate Model-Based Systems Engineering (MBSE)
• Leading a team to achieve successful demonstration of program development milestones, such as Systems Requirements Review (SRR), Preliminary Design Review (PDR), Critical Design Review (CDR), system integration and test, and Functional Configuration Audit (FCA)
• Communicating technical status and issues internally to program leadership, technical leadership, and functional leadership, as well as externally to the customer
• Coordinating or managing subcontractors and subcontract technical management
• Building relationships with team members, direct reports, and stakeholders

Basic Qualifications:
• Demonstrated ability to lead cross-functional engineering activities in support of missile programs, including but not limited to CONOPS and trade studies, system analyses to bound requirements and finalize the architecture, IBM DOORS and Cameo Enterprise Architecture experience on program, configuration control of the technical baseline, verification planning and execution, affordability considerations, and risk and opportunity management.
• Experience required includes DoD tactical system development program experience, customer interface, requirements derivation/allocation, management of subcontracts, understanding of Technology Readiness Levels (TRL) and their application, and participation in major design reviews.
• A Secret with an investigation or Continuous Vetting (CV) date within 5 years is required to start.
Desired Skills:
• Familiarity with formal decision analysis methods.
• Experience with the entire program lifecycle from technology demonstrations to transition to production and sustainment.
• Experience in Systems Engineering input for proposals and development of basis of estimates (BOEs).
